How to prepare for a job interview at Portland
✨Know Your Ingredients
Familiarise yourself with seasonal produce and the specific ingredients used at the restaurant. Being able to discuss your favourite ingredients and how you would use them in dishes will show your passion and knowledge.
✨Showcase Your Culinary Skills
Prepare a few signature dishes that highlight your skills and creativity. If possible, bring along a portfolio of your previous work or photos of dishes you've created to impress the interviewers.
✨Understand the Restaurant's Philosophy
Research Portland’s approach to hospitality and their menu style. Be ready to discuss how your culinary style aligns with theirs and how you can contribute to their vision.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
Prepare some insightful questions about the team dynamics, kitchen culture, and opportunities for growth within the restaurant. This shows your genuine interest in being part of their team and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
